The Breakdown 51

  • Donald Trump's 2026 State of the Union address, marked by its record length, focused on themes of economic prosperity and national security, particularly emphasizing threats from Iran and contentious immigration policies.
  • Despite the ambitious rhetoric, the speech suffered a significant drop in viewership, with only 32.6 million tuning in, a decline of 4 million from the previous year, reflecting growing public disinterest.
  • Critics sharply condemned the address, including Kamala Harris, who labeled it as filled with falsehoods, while real-time voter data showed a stark divide in enthusiasm, particularly among Democratic viewers during key moments.
  • Republican economists and commentators noted crucial omissions in Trump’s speech, suggesting that disregarded topics, such as economic issues and voting rights, indicated deeper political concerns for his administration.
  • The address fueled backlash and mockery from late-night hosts like Stephen Colbert, who highlighted the low ratings, using humor to underscore the disconnection between Trump’s claims and public reception.
  • Positioned amid ongoing political tension and looming primaries, the speech aimed to reinforce Trump's narrative of division within America while strategizing support for Republican candidates heading into election season.

How do viewership ratings compare over years?

Trump's 2026 State of the Union address drew approximately 32.6 million viewers, a decline of about 4 million from his 2025 address. This trend reflects a broader decrease in viewership for live television events, as audiences increasingly turn to streaming and social media. Comparatively, Trump's earlier addresses during his first term typically attracted larger audiences, highlighting a shift in public engagement.

How did late-night hosts respond to the address?

Late-night hosts, particularly Stephen Colbert, responded to Trump's address with humor and criticism. Colbert mocked the lower viewership ratings of Trump's speech compared to previous years, suggesting that the president was 'dragging down broadcast television.' Such comedic responses often highlight the political divide and serve to engage audiences in political commentary through entertainment.

What historical context surrounds State of the Union?

The State of the Union address has a long-standing tradition dating back to George Washington, who first delivered a version of it in 1790. Originally intended to inform Congress of the nation's status, it has evolved into a major political event where presidents outline their legislative agenda. The address often reflects the political climate and can significantly influence public opinion and legislative priorities.
